Ship oscillation simulation system based on direction spectrum

Abstract

Oscillating motion of ship makes a great impact on the safety of ocean shipping of LNG tank, so a simulation system is built to study the ship oscillation under different conditions. We construct several groups of simulation environment and an algorithm based on direction spectrum to describe ocean wave spectrum according to Seakeeping theory, ship oscillation simulation system based on this algorithm is built by VC++ and DirectX. The system could simulate the ship's real-time movement under different sea conditions, and the simulation results are close to the ship's experimental data. It could provide strong technical support to study the LNG tank ship oscillation problems.
